Photo Rumors — A Cautionary Tale (Morning Musings 102/14)

Rumors are so much fun! Whether you are interested in cars, computer, smartphones, movies, books, or photography gear, there is a good chance that certain hints and rumors may grab your attention and perhaps get you thinking about “what if.” However — and this shouldn’t be news to anyone! — rumors are not news, at least not in most cases, a fact that can get lost as they get picked up, repeated, commented upon, and so forth until they acquire a veneer of believability that may be inappropriate.

If you are interested in the fascinating sub-species of photography equipment rumors, you might enjoy a recent article (“News! 46MP Megapixel Canon 1DsX DSLR About to Be Announced!!! Or the Anatomy of a Rumor”) that unravels the process by which a very (very!) dubious “report” got amplified and repeated until it was regarded as a likely fact.

(For those who don’t follow links, a short version of the conclusion: The “rumor” appears to have been entirely in the mind of one “imaginative” person until it was spread by people who perhaps should have known better.)
